Most free kicks scored in football history: Where does Lionel Messi rank in the top 10 most dangerous set-piece takers ever?

The most free kicks scored in football history: Dead-ball danger-men ranked

Goals remain the heartbeat of the beautiful round leather game, though a strike from a free kick somehow carries a different kind of magic.

It is a moment that combines technique and precision, where a dead ball is driven past the wall of obstacles and beyond the goalkeeper’s reach, leaving fans in awe.

Only a handful of players truly master this craft, and it is no surprise that some of the greatest names in the sport rank highly among the game’s free-kick masters, with Lionel Messi and Cristiano Ronaldo — who have battled each other for records throughout their glittering careers — once again in the thick of things.

Both being the only active players in the top 10, and with their careers already in the twilight phase, only time will tell if either can still climb to the very top of the list.

Bearing their current place among the game’s free-kick elite in mind, Sports Mole explores the question: Who has scored the most free kicks in football history?


Who has scored the most free kicks in football history?

10. Ronald Koeman - 60 (NED)

Years active: 17 (1980-1997)

Teams: Groningen, Ajax, PSV Eindhoven, Barcelona, Feyenoord, Netherlands

Free kicks scored: 60

The former Netherlands centre-back may be known to modern fans as the Dutch national team manager, but his goalscoring exploits are legendary.

Netting a staggering 239 times over the course of his career, Koeman fired home 60 free kicks, meaning that more than 25% of his goals came directly from set pieces.

His most famous strike came in the 1992 European Cup final, when an extra-time effort saw Barcelona beat Sampdoria to lift the trophy for the very first time.


9. Zico - 62 (BRA) 

Years active: 21 (1971-1989 & 1991-1994)

Teams: Flamengo, Udinese, Kashima Antlers, Brazil

Free kicks scored: 62

One of the most iconic players ever, two-time world player of the year Zico scored an impressive 240 goals throughout a more than 20-year playing career for Flamengo, Udinese, Kashima Antlers and the Brazilian national team.

The former Japan manager netted 48 of those strikes in his 71 international appearances, making him the fifth-highest goalscorer in Brazil's history.

Throughout his storied time on the pitch, Zico is said to have fired home more than 100 free kicks, but considering that only 62 were recorded in registered matches, he sits at number nine on the list.


8. Diego Maradona - 62 (ARG)

Years active: 20 (1976-1994 & 1995-1997)

Teams: Argentinos Juniors, Boca Juniors, Barcelona, Napoli, Sevilla, Newell's Old Boys, Argentina

Free kicks scored: 62

Fans of football young and old alike know the name Diego Maradona is synonymous with football, and the legendary Argentine playmaker was also a serious threat from free kicks.

Across almost 600 appearances for club and country, he scored a remarkable 293 goals, and it is easy to see why his services were bough for world record fees on two separate occasions.

The World Cup winner hit the back of the net from free kicks on 62 occasions, and his technique is said to have inspired fellow-countryman Lionel Messi.


7. Cristiano Ronaldo - 64 (POR) 

Years active: 23 (2002 - present)

Teams: Sporting Lisbon, Manchester United, Real Madrid, Juventus, Al-Nassr, Portugal

Free kicks scored: 64

Cristiano Ronaldo is regarded as one of the greatest players to ever grace a football pitch, and his goalscoring record speaks for itself.

The former Manchester United, Real Madrid and Juventus star is closing in on a shocking 1000 goals over the course of his trophy-laden career, and he is still going strong in the Saudi Pro League in 2025.

As for free kicks, the Portuguese hitman's knuckle-ball technique is world-renowned, and has led to an impressive haul of 64 goals directly from set-pieces.


6. David Beckham - 65 (ENG) 

Years active: 21 (1992-2013)

Teams: Manchester United, Preston North End (loan), Real Madrid, LA Galaxy, AC Milan (loan), Paris Saint-Germain, England

Free kicks scored: 65

Perhaps more famous for his off-field work these days, the iconic David Beckham's free kicks are so famous that they spawned a feature film.

Despite bending them for a host of classic clubs such as Manchester United, Real Madrid, Paris Saint-Germain and AC Milan throughout his career, his most iconic dead-ball moment came for England, when he fired home a stoppage-time curler to send his country to the 2002 World Cup.

All-in-all, Beckham hit the back of the net with 65 of his free kicks, making him the most prolific taker from Europe.


5. Ronaldinho - 66 (BRA)

Ronaldinho in action for Barcelona on December 12, 2007

Years active: 17 (1998-2015)

Teams: Gremio, Paris Saint-Germain, Barcelona, AC Milan, Flamengo, Atletico Mineiro, Queretaro, Fluminense, Brazil

Free kicks scored: 66

Ronaldinho is remembered fondly by football fans around the world as the trickster who entertained the masses, and his exceptional record from free kicks adds to his legacy.

One of his more famous 66 set-piece goals came in the 2002 World Cup against England, when his strike caught out goalkeeper David Seaman.

The Brazil legend remarked that while he meant to shoot from the unusual angle, the ball did not quite go where he had intended, but he assured fans that it was his desire to shoot that counts.


4. Victor Legrottagile - 66 (ARG)

Years active: 20 (1953-1973)

Teams: Gimnasia y Esgrima, Chacarita Juniors, Argentino, Juventud Alianza, Independiente Rivadavia,

Free kicks scored: 66

Argentine set-piece specialist Victor Legrottagile enjoyed a lengthy 20 seasons during his playing career, transferring between teams in his home country but spending a major chunk of his days with Gimnasia y Esgrima.

The midfielder was renowned for scoring from both free kicks and corners, netting 66 of the former and a shocking 12 of the latter, catching goalkeepers off-guard on a regular basis.

While Legrottagile did not leave Argentina during his time on the pitch, his record from set pieces will be remembered the world over.


3. Lionel Messi - 69 (ARG)

Years active: 25 (2003 - present)

Teams: Barcelona, Paris Saint-Germain, Inter Miami, Argentina

Free kicks scored: 69

Generally considered to be the greatest player of all time, Lionel Messi's footballing talents are so vast that his free kicks are not the first thing that fans think of despite him sitting in the top three of this list.

The eight-time Ballon d'Or winner scored 50 free kicks for Barcelona alone, and has racked up an impressive 69 to date including his time with PSG, Inter Miami and the Argentinian national team.

Just a few shy of top spot, it would be foolish to rule Messi out of breaking another record before he finally hangs his boots up for good.


2. Pele - 70 (BRA)

Years active: 21 (1956-1977)

Teams: Santos, New York Cosmos, Brazil

Free kicks scored: 70

For an older generation of football fan, Pele represents the best that football has to offer; pace, skills, goals, assists, the Brazil legend had it all.

Aside from his mesmerising dribbling, the icon boasted a record of 683 goals from 639 appearances for Santos, New York Cosmos and his national side.

On top of such an incredible goal return, Pele was one of the greatest set-piece takers of all time, finding the back of the net with 70 free kicks.


1. Juninho Pernambucano - 77 (BRA)

Years active: 28 (1995-2023)

Teams: Sport Recife, Vasco da Gama, Lyon, Al-Gharafa, New York Red Bulls, Brazil

Free kicks scored: 77

Despite the competition on this list, particularly from his fellow Brazilians, Juninho Pernambucano takes the top spot.

Clips of the former Lyon man's free kicks regularly make the rounds on social media, and there are plenty for fans to share given that he netted 77 of them during his playing days.

However, it is still shocking to learn that of Juninho's 100 goals for Lyon across his eight-year stint with the French club, 44 came directly from free kicks.


Football rankings and record lists

Share this article:
Subscribe to our newsletter

Get FREE daily news and in-depth previews for games from the biggest leagues and competitions in world football — straight to your inbox.

Subscribe